Gloria Bernetta Grant, only child of Leila and Harold McLaughlin was born in St. James, Jamaica on Friday June1, 1934. Fondly called Mama, Ma, Grandma by family members and Mrs. Grant, Miss Gloria, or Miss G by others, she went to be with her Lord on Monday December 24, 2018. Gloria grew up in Somerton, St. James where she received her early education.

She later became a seamstress, got married and begun rearing a family. Always wanting the best for her family, Gloria along with her two girls (Dorothea and Elsie) moved to Spanish Town. This move proved pivotal as the family grew to include two boys (Hector and Devon), the set was complete.

This was a close-knit family where each member was welcomed and could rely on the support of each other. Gloria was a caring no-nonsense disciplinarian who looked after the needs of her family. In her early years she worked as a seamstress and later in the healthcare profession.

She devoted her life to caring for her family as well as any needy person she encountered. Often as kids, we were asked to deliver packages and envelopes, – not knowing the content but as we got older, we realized that mama was making sure that other families had food on their tables, money for their children’s lunch and fabric for the dressmaker to make the next outfit for their children. Things were not always perfect.

Like other families we had our challenges, but mama had strong faith and would rely on the divine power to guide us. She was strong physically and emotionally; and from her we learnt at an early age what loyalty meant, how to love, how to empathize with others, how to always treat everyone with respect and that we should treat others as we would like to be treated. As children we understood that life was a journey and everyone we met along the way was significant and was in our lives for a reason.

Gloria lived a full life and family was special for her, having been an only child. Her word to her children captures it well, “I want all of you to continue to live together well and look out for each other”. Left to cherish her memory are: Children – Dorothea, Elsie, Hector, Devon, Grand children – Renea, Britt-Ann, Andre, Pia, Jessica, Corey, Antoine, Armani, Gabrielle & Erin Great-grand – Ayana & Davad Son-in law- Gersham Daughters-in-law – Tiffany & Karlene Mama you taught us well.

We were recording and at the appropriate time we will always play back. Your journey has ended. Rest in Peace!
